COVID-19 UPDATES:

In light of the current pandemic here are a few things you can expect when you return to our office:

  • We ask that you limit the number of people accompanying patient to appointment (we understand that this may not be possible for everyone).
  • We will be using pre-appointment questionnaires and taking non-contact digital temperatures to screen for any signs of active illness; this is for any individual who comes into the office, including doctors and staff.
  • You may be asked to reschedule your appointment if you do not meet the temperature requirements (under 100 degrees Fahrenheit) or have answered yes to any of the questions in our questionnaire.
  • You will be asked to wait in your car upon arrival and call our office using your cell phone; we will call you when we are ready to bring back to treatment rooms.
  • We ask that you wear face coverings or masks and that patients wear face coverings or masks before and after their appointment.
  • Parents and patients will be asked to use hand sanitizer or wash their hands with soap and water on arrival.
  • We are scheduling patients farther apart to allow extra time to thoroughly clean each room between patients.
  • Staff will be wearing masks at all times and washing their hands before and after all appointments.
  • We will be wiping down all surfaces with an EPA-registered disinfecting agent every 30 minutes throughout the day (this includes door handles and frequently touched surfaces).
  • All equipment is cleaned in accordance with OSHA guidelines and tested monthly.
  • We will be taking temperatures of all staff members prior to starting work.
  • All treatment rooms are equipped with HEPA grade air filters.
